Luteinizing hormone (LH) is a gonadotropin hormone produced by the pituitary gland. Its main perform is to control the reproductive system, particularly stimulating ovulation in females and testosterone manufacturing in males. Methods aimed toward elevating LH ranges are sometimes pursued to deal with hormonal imbalances that may result in infertility or different reproductive issues. For instance, people present process fertility remedies could use pharmaceutical interventions to extend LH secretion.
Sufficient LH manufacturing is essential for wholesome reproductive perform. In females, a surge in LH triggers the discharge of an egg from the ovary, enabling fertilization. In males, LH stimulates the Leydig cells within the testes to supply testosterone, which is significant for sperm manufacturing and sustaining secondary sexual traits. Traditionally, understanding LH’s function has allowed for the event of remedies for infertility and hormone deficiencies. Enhancing LH ranges can enhance fertility outcomes and tackle hormonal imbalances that influence total well being and well-being.

1. Dietary Changes
Dietary modifications symbolize a non-pharmacological method to doubtlessly influencing luteinizing hormone (LH) ranges. Whereas food regimen alone could not drastically alter LH secretion, particular vitamins and consuming patterns can contribute to total hormonal steadiness and reproductive well being, thereby not directly affecting LH manufacturing.
-
Zinc Consumption
Zinc is a necessary mineral concerned in quite a few physiological processes, together with hormone synthesis and regulation. Inadequate zinc ranges can impair pituitary gland perform, doubtlessly impacting LH launch. Dietary sources of zinc embrace oysters, purple meat, poultry, nuts, and beans. Sufficient zinc consumption could help optimum LH manufacturing, notably in people with zinc deficiencies. Nonetheless, extreme zinc consumption might be detrimental and must be averted.
-
Vitamin D Standing
Vitamin D, a fat-soluble vitamin, has been proven to affect reproductive hormone ranges. Vitamin D deficiency is prevalent worldwide and has been related to hormonal imbalances. Vitamin D receptors are current within the hypothalamus and pituitary gland, suggesting a direct function in regulating hormone secretion. Sustaining sufficient vitamin D ranges by way of daylight publicity, dietary sources (e.g., fatty fish, egg yolks, fortified meals), or supplementation could positively affect LH manufacturing, particularly in people with confirmed deficiencies.
-
Wholesome Fat Consumption
Dietary fat are essential for hormone synthesis, as ldl cholesterol serves as a precursor for steroid hormones, together with LH. Consuming wholesome fat, corresponding to these present in avocados, nuts, seeds, and olive oil, can help total hormone manufacturing. Conversely, diets severely restricted in fats could negatively influence hormone ranges. Sustaining a balanced consumption of wholesome fat is important for optimum hormone perform.
-
Blood Sugar Regulation
Sustaining secure blood sugar ranges is necessary for total hormonal well being, together with LH regulation. Insulin resistance and elevated blood sugar ranges can disrupt the hypothalamic-pituitary-gonadal (HPG) axis, doubtlessly affecting LH secretion. Consuming a balanced food regimen wealthy in fiber, protein, and complicated carbohydrates, whereas limiting processed meals and sugary drinks, can promote secure blood sugar ranges and help wholesome LH manufacturing.
Whereas dietary changes can contribute to a supportive surroundings for optimum LH manufacturing, they’re sometimes not a main therapy for important LH deficiencies. Implementing these dietary methods along side different way of life modifications and, if vital, medical interventions could present a complete method to selling hormonal steadiness. 2. Stress Administration
Persistent stress exerts a suppressive impact on the hypothalamic-pituitary-gonadal (HPG) axis, a essential hormonal pathway regulating replica. Elevated cortisol ranges, a trademark of continual stress, intrude with the pulsatile launch of gonadotropin-releasing hormone (GnRH) from the hypothalamus. GnRH is important for exciting the pituitary gland to secrete luteinizing hormone (LH) and follicle-stimulating hormone (FSH). Due to this fact, sustained stress, and consequently elevated cortisol, can disrupt GnRH signaling, resulting in lowered LH manufacturing. An instance of this may be seen in ladies experiencing continual office stress, who could exhibit irregular menstrual cycles and decreased fertility, indicative of compromised LH perform. Implementing efficient stress administration strategies, subsequently, turns into a element of optimizing LH ranges.
Efficient stress administration strategies are numerous and require particular person tailoring. Mindfulness meditation, a apply involving centered consideration on the current second, has demonstrated efficacy in lowering cortisol ranges and bettering hormonal steadiness. Common bodily exercise, notably moderate-intensity train, may also mitigate stress by releasing endorphins and regulating the HPA axis. Different methods embrace prioritizing sleep hygiene, guaranteeing sufficient social help, and fascinating in leisure strategies corresponding to deep respiratory workout routines or yoga. For example, a research involving people with nervousness issues discovered that constant yoga apply considerably lowered cortisol ranges and improved temper, not directly supporting hormonal perform. Moreover, figuring out and addressing the particular stressors contributing to the person’s situation is essential for a focused and sustainable method.

3. Sleep Optimization
The connection between sleep and luteinizing hormone (LH) manufacturing is characterised by a reciprocal interplay mediated by way of the hypothalamic-pituitary-adrenal (HPA) and hypothalamic-pituitary-gonadal (HPG) axes. Disruptions in sleep patterns, encompassing each inadequate sleep length and compromised sleep high quality, can negatively influence hormonal regulation, together with LH secretion. Melatonin, a hormone primarily produced throughout sleep, influences the pulsatile launch of gonadotropin-releasing hormone (GnRH) from the hypothalamus, which, in flip, stimulates the pituitary gland to launch LH. Persistent sleep deprivation can result in elevated cortisol ranges, a stress hormone, which suppresses GnRH secretion, in the end lowering LH manufacturing. This impact has been noticed in shift employees and people with sleep issues, who usually exhibit decrease LH ranges and impaired reproductive perform in comparison with these with common sleep schedules.
Optimizing sleep entails adhering to a constant sleep-wake cycle, guaranteeing an sufficient sleep length (sometimes 7-9 hours for adults), and making a conducive sleep surroundings characterised by darkness, quiet, and a cushty temperature. Implementing methods corresponding to limiting publicity to digital units earlier than bedtime, avoiding caffeine and alcohol consumption within the night, and establishing a soothing bedtime routine can enhance sleep high quality and length. Moreover, addressing underlying sleep issues, corresponding to sleep apnea or insomnia, is essential for restoring regular sleep patterns and supporting hormonal steadiness. For instance, people with obstructive sleep apnea (OSA), characterised by repeated interruptions in respiratory throughout sleep, usually expertise hormonal imbalances, together with lowered LH ranges. Remedy of OSA with steady constructive airway strain (CPAP) remedy has been proven to enhance sleep high quality and restore regular hormonal profiles.

4. Train modulation
Train modulation, referring to the cautious regulation of train depth, length, and frequency, exerts a fancy affect on luteinizing hormone (LH) manufacturing. Whereas reasonable train can positively influence hormonal steadiness, extreme or intense train can suppress the hypothalamic-pituitary-gonadal (HPG) axis, thereby lowering LH secretion. The noticed suppression is usually attributed to vitality deficit, the place the physique’s caloric consumption fails to fulfill the calls for of the train routine, resulting in hormonal variations that prioritize vitality conservation. Feminine athletes concerned in endurance sports activities, corresponding to marathon working or aggressive biking, regularly exhibit menstrual irregularities or amenorrhea, indicative of lowered LH pulsatility and impaired ovarian perform. Equally, males participating in extended high-intensity coaching could expertise lowered testosterone ranges, a consequence of LH suppression. The cautious modulation of train is, subsequently, a vital element of methods aimed toward optimizing LH ranges, notably in people with exercise-related hormonal imbalances.
The implementation of train modulation methods requires a nuanced method, bearing in mind particular person elements corresponding to health degree, coaching objectives, and dietary consumption. A gradual improve in train depth and length, coupled with sufficient caloric consumption to fulfill vitality calls for, can reduce the danger of HPG axis suppression. Incorporating relaxation and restoration intervals into the coaching schedule is important for permitting the physique to adapt to the bodily stress of train. Power coaching, when carried out appropriately, can stimulate muscle development and enhance insulin sensitivity, which, in flip, can positively affect hormonal steadiness. Moreover, monitoring hormonal parameters, corresponding to LH, FSH, and testosterone, can present priceless insights into the influence of train on the endocrine system. For example, people experiencing signs of hormonal imbalance, corresponding to fatigue, decreased libido, or menstrual irregularities, could profit from a discount in train depth or a rise in caloric consumption. 5. Pharmaceutical interventions
Pharmaceutical interventions represent a significant factor of methods to raise luteinizing hormone (LH) ranges, notably in instances the place way of life modifications show inadequate. These interventions perform by immediately stimulating the pituitary gland to secrete LH or by modulating different hormonal pathways that not directly affect LH manufacturing. Clomiphene citrate, as an illustration, acts as a selective estrogen receptor modulator (SERM), blocking estrogen receptors within the hypothalamus. This blockade results in a discount in unfavorable suggestions, prompting elevated gonadotropin-releasing hormone (GnRH) secretion, subsequently boosting LH and follicle-stimulating hormone (FSH) ranges. Such medication are sometimes prescribed to people with ovulatory dysfunction, corresponding to these with polycystic ovary syndrome (PCOS), to induce ovulation and improve fertility. Exogenous gonadotropins, containing artificial LH or FSH, symbolize one other class of pharmaceutical brokers used to immediately stimulate ovarian follicle improvement and ovulation in assisted reproductive applied sciences. The implementation of pharmaceutical interventions, subsequently, is usually thought-about in contexts requiring speedy or substantial will increase in LH ranges.
The applying of pharmaceutical interventions to raise LH ranges necessitates cautious monitoring and individualized therapy plans because of the potential for opposed results. Clomiphene citrate, for instance, may cause a number of pregnancies, ovarian hyperstimulation syndrome (OHSS), and visible disturbances. Exogenous gonadotropins additionally carry a danger of OHSS, a doubtlessly life-threatening situation characterised by ovarian enlargement and fluid accumulation. Moreover, the effectiveness of those interventions can range relying on particular person elements corresponding to age, ovarian reserve, and underlying medical circumstances. Common blood checks and ultrasound monitoring are important to evaluate follicular improvement, hormone ranges, and potential issues. The choice to provoke pharmaceutical interventions must be primarily based on a complete analysis of the affected person’s medical historical past, diagnostic findings, and reproductive objectives, guaranteeing that the advantages outweigh the potential dangers. Examples can embrace a case of hypogonadotropic hypogonadism handled with pulsatile GnRH to revive regular LH and FSH secretion.

6. Underlying situation therapy
Addressing underlying medical circumstances is usually a prerequisite for efficiently influencing luteinizing hormone (LH) ranges. Hormonal imbalances are regularly secondary to broader physiological disturbances, and makes an attempt to immediately manipulate LH with out addressing the basis trigger could yield restricted or unsustainable outcomes. Due to this fact, the efficient therapy of underlying circumstances kinds an integral a part of a complete technique to optimize LH manufacturing and performance.
-
Polycystic Ovary Syndrome (PCOS) Administration
PCOS is a standard endocrine dysfunction characterised by hormonal imbalances, together with elevated androgens and irregular ovulation, usually resulting in altered LH dynamics. Administration methods, corresponding to way of life modifications (weight reduction, train), insulin-sensitizing drugs (metformin), and hormonal contraceptives, goal to revive hormonal steadiness and regulate menstrual cycles. Profitable administration of PCOS can normalize LH ranges and enhance fertility outcomes. For instance, a girl with PCOS present process metformin remedy could expertise improved insulin sensitivity, lowered androgen ranges, and extra common LH surges, resulting in elevated probabilities of ovulation.
-
Thyroid Dysfunction Correction
Thyroid hormones play a vital function in regulating metabolism and influencing the hypothalamic-pituitary-gonadal (HPG) axis. Each hypothyroidism and hyperthyroidism can disrupt LH secretion and menstrual cycles. Remedy with thyroid hormone substitute (levothyroxine) for hypothyroidism or anti-thyroid drugs for hyperthyroidism is important to revive regular thyroid perform and, consequently, enhance LH regulation. A person with undiagnosed hypothyroidism experiencing infertility could discover that restoring euthyroidism by way of medicine improves LH pulsatility and enhances their probabilities of conception.
-
Hyperprolactinemia Decision
Elevated prolactin ranges, often known as hyperprolactinemia, can suppress GnRH secretion and impair LH manufacturing. Causes of hyperprolactinemia embrace prolactinomas (pituitary tumors) and sure drugs. Remedy choices embrace dopamine agonists (e.g., bromocriptine, cabergoline), which inhibit prolactin secretion. Profitable therapy can normalize prolactin ranges and restore LH pulsatility. For example, a affected person with a prolactinoma handled with cabergoline could expertise a discount in prolactin ranges, resumption of normal menstrual cycles, and improved LH manufacturing.
-
Adrenal Insufficiency Administration
Adrenal insufficiency, characterised by insufficient manufacturing of cortisol and different adrenal hormones, can disrupt the HPG axis and have an effect on LH secretion. Remedy with glucocorticoid substitute remedy is important to revive regular adrenal perform and help hormonal steadiness. Correctly managed adrenal insufficiency can stop the suppressive results of continual stress on the HPG axis, permitting for extra regular LH manufacturing. A affected person with Addison’s illness (main adrenal insufficiency) on hydrocortisone substitute remedy will expertise not solely improved total well being but in addition extra regulated LH secretion.

7. Natural Dietary supplements
The utilization of natural dietary supplements to affect luteinizing hormone (LH) ranges constitutes an space of ongoing investigation. Sure natural cures are historically purported to own hormone-modulating properties, doubtlessly affecting the hypothalamic-pituitary-gonadal (HPG) axis and, consequently, LH secretion. These dietary supplements usually include phytoestrogens or different bioactive compounds which will work together with hormone receptors, both immediately or not directly impacting LH manufacturing. Nonetheless, the scientific proof supporting the efficacy of natural dietary supplements in persistently elevating LH ranges stays restricted and warrants cautious interpretation. For instance, some research recommend that Vitex agnus-castus (chasteberry) could assist regulate menstrual cycles and enhance fertility, doubtlessly by way of its affect on prolactin ranges, which may not directly influence LH secretion. Equally, Maca root has been investigated for its potential to boost libido and enhance hormonal steadiness, though its direct results on LH ranges usually are not definitively established.
The sensible significance of understanding the potential results of natural dietary supplements on LH ranges lies of their widespread availability and use. Many people search pure alternate options to pharmaceutical interventions for hormonal imbalances, usually with out sufficient data relating to their efficacy or security. Whereas some natural dietary supplements could provide advantages in particular instances, it’s essential to acknowledge that their results might be variable and will rely upon elements corresponding to dosage, particular person physiology, and underlying well being circumstances. Furthermore, natural dietary supplements usually are not topic to the identical rigorous regulatory requirements as pharmaceutical medication, elevating considerations about product high quality, purity, and potential interactions with different drugs. Consequently, warning is suggested when contemplating natural dietary supplements as a way of influencing LH ranges. For example, a person taking anticoagulants could expertise opposed results in the event that they concurrently devour natural dietary supplements with blood-thinning properties.
